Up to 196 aid trucks enter Gaza strip via Rafah and Karem Abu Salem crossings

Egyptian authorities in North Sinai continued to bring aid trucks into the Gaza Strip, with Saturday seeing 196 trucks of humanitarian aid and fuel enter the strip through the Rafah land crossing and Karem Abu Salem gates.

An official source in North Sinai specified that 68 trucks entered from the Rafah land crossing, while 128 trucks from the Karem Abu Salem crossing south of the city of Rafah.

According to the source, the trucks that entered Gaza Strip through the Rafah land crossing gate included eight fuel trucks, four diesel trucks, four special cooking gas trucks, and 60 various aid trucks, 21 food trucks, 20 drinking water trucks, five clothes trucks, two blankets trucks, two tent trucks, five flour trucks, and five meals trucks.

The source indicated that 128 trucks were entered through the Karem Abu Salem crossing gate, including 72 aid trucks and 56 private sector trucks.

The aid trucks consisted of 32 food items, a medicine truck, and a hygiene materials truck, he added.
